The study of spontaneous tumors in animals can help cure cancer in humans.

Felisbina Queiroga, researcher and professor at the University of Trás-os-Montes and Alto Douro (UTAD), says that "the cancer paradigm means that a" death sentence "is in the process of change ", adding that"
These words are based on studies in veterinary medicine on the clinical and molecular similarities of inflammatory breast carcinomas between female and female, which reinforce the dog as a spontaneous model. for the study of these tumors and open up encouraging prospects for contribution to research for cancer cure in humans.
Immunotherapy as an innovative method of cancer treatment is already being developed by several companies, will involve the activation of the immune system itself According to Felisbina Queiroga, it will be "one of the areas that will be developed in the next "
The research team has developed several work related to the inflammatory infiltrate present in the stroma of breast cancer, noting that" there is a relationship between the amount of macrophages and lymphocytes present in tumor stroma and prognosis
Felisbina Queiroga is co-author (with other researchers from the Department of Veterinary Sciences of UTAD and UK research centers, United States of America and United States of America) Algeria) of an article published recently in the scientific journal Seminars in Oncology, where the subject is debated.
